Tech tree display problems have been described in several threads (including this one, where I gave steps to reproduce the problem), and the most common cause is loading a game from within a game (which includes hitting control-N to get a new map at start). There are numerous bugs in the game because it doesn't clean up properly when you load a game.
Could that be what you did?